Zona Jones, born in 1963 in Corpus Christi, Texas and raised in Valentine, Texas, is an American country music singer. In 2003, Zona Jones signed to D/Quarterback Records and released his debut album Harley's & Horses, which included the single "Two Hearts" that peaked at number 47 on the charts. In 2008, he transitioned to Rocky Comfort Records, owned by Tracy Lawrence, and released his second album Prove Me Right in June 2009.
